Bryan R. Perego – Belle Vernon

By obits

 

Bryan R. Perego, 47, of Belle Vernon, passed away unexpectedly on Thursday, May 19, 2022, at UPMC East, Monroeville. Born in Monongahela on Oct. 23, 1974, he is the son of Cathy Bartolini Perego of New Eagle and Deyro Perego of Tampa, Fla. Bryan was a graduate of Northview High School in Sylvania, Ohio, and then attended the Art Institute of Pittsburgh. He was currently working as a radiation technology specialist for Applied Health Physics LLC in Bethel Park. Bryan enjoyed collecting knives, playing video games, cooking and had a love for animals. He is survived by his partner, Kathleen “Kelly” Connor of Belle Vernon; Kelly’s son, Ethan C. Russell; a half-sister, Michelle Honargohar of Texas; his maternal grandmother, Thelma Bartolini of New Eagle; and numerous loving aunts, uncles and cousins. Friends will be received from 4 to 8 p.m. Monday, May 23, 2022, at MARSHALL MARRA FUNERAL HOME, 216 Chess St., Monongahela, 724-258-6767, marshallmarrafuneralhome.com. At the family’s request, masks are recommended in the funeral home. Memorial contributions in lieu of flowers can be made to White Oak Animal Safe Haven, 2295 Lincoln Way, White Oak, PA 15131, whiteoakanimalsafehaven.com.
